Markdown说到底就是一种标记语言,平常我们记录学习笔记,可以用纯文本txt或word,但现在我们也可选用Markdown. 由于Markdown的轻量化、易读易写特性,并且对于图片,图表、数学式都有支持,许多网站都广泛使用Markdown来撰写帮助文档或是用于论坛上发表消息. 如GitHub、简书等.
对于编写Markdown文档,在这里推荐使用Typora这个软件,真的挺好用,可以在谷歌或百度上直接搜索,或在电脑自带的商店里搜索,安装好软件后即可使用.
1. 代码块
输入三个```即可. (快捷键Ctrl+Shift+K)
可以设置代码块的语言格式(C、Python、Java等)
- Python 代码
def my_first_function():
print("Hello Python World!")
my_first_function()
- C 代码
#include <stdio.h>
int main(void)
{
printf("Hello C World!\n"); // \n换行符
return 0;
}
2. 标题级别
# 一级标题
## 二级标题
### 三级标题
#### 四级标题
##### 五级标题
###### 六级标题
一级标题
二级标题
三级标题
四级标题
五级标题
六级标题
3. 字体
# 加粗
**天黑啦**
# 斜体
*天黑啦*
# 删除线
~~天黑啦~~
# 高亮显示
==天黑啦==
==天黑啦==
天黑啦
天黑啦
天黑啦
==天黑啦==
4. 引用
# 引用语法
> author: pwg
>> author: pwg
>>> author: pwg
>>>> author: pwg
author: pwg
author: pwg
author: pwg
author: pwg
5. 分割线
方法1:---
方法2:***
6. 图片插入
# 在线图片或本地图片: []里是图片注释,()是图片地址.

figure1 snail
7. 超链接
# 超链接语法
[注释](地址)
[知乎](首页 - 知乎 (zhihu.com))
8. 列表
# 无序列表
* 无序列表1
* 无序列表2
* 无序列表3
# 有序列表
1. 有序列表1
2. 有序列表2
3. 有序列表3
- 无序列表1
- 无序列表2
- 无序列表3
- 有序列表1
- 有序列表2
- 有序列表3
9. 表格
# 方法1:
|姓名|年龄|职业|
回车即可
# 方法2:
快捷键 Ctrl+T
姓名 | 年龄 | 职业 |
---|---|---|
PWG | 25 | 教师 |
通过快捷键可以设置表格的行数和列数